哈希是什么?

说起哈希,很多人可能会觉得有点陌生,甚至是专业术语。但是,如果有一天你买了比特币,或者在某个平台上交易加密货币,就会发现哈希和你的生活直接挂钩。简单来说,哈希是一种把任意大小的数据转换成固定大小的字符串的技术。它就像是一种密码,保护着数据的真实性。

哈希技术在加密货币中的重要性

好,我们先聊聊哈希在加密货币中的角色。这个技术在区块链中起着至关重要的作用。例如,比特币的每一个区块都包含前一个区块的哈希值。这样一来,任何人如果试图篡改某个区块的数据,就会导致整个区块链的哈希链断裂。这就保证了数据的完整性,不容易被攻击者轻易修改。

回想一下,如果你在一个社交网站上保护隐私,使用了密码,这和哈希有点类似。你根本不知道你密码的实际内容,但哈希技术确保了即便数据泄露,攻击者不容易得到你的真实密码。对吧?

哈希功能的多样性

哈希不仅仅是保护数据哦!它还有其他用途,比如数据检索和数据完整性验证。比如说,当你下载一个大文件时,通常会看到一个哈希值。下载完成后,你可以用这个值来验证下载的文件和原始文件是否一致。这样一来,能避免下载过程中出现错误,或者文件被篡改的情况。

其实,哈希值就像是你的指纹。每个人都有独特的指纹,文件的哈希值也是如此,每个文件都有自己独一无二的哈希值。就像在一堆文件中找到那一个特定的文件,哈希值让这种查找变得快速而可靠。

常见的哈希算法

大家都想知道,市面上有多少种哈希算法呢?其实有不少,常见的有SHA-256、SHA-1、MD5等。其中,SHA-256最常用在比特币和其他许多加密货币中。它的好处是安全性高,碰撞概率极低,随便修改一点都能导致哈希值大变样。

但是有些算法,比如MD5,虽然运行速度快,但安全性不高,已经被很多应用弃用。就像老式锁,虽然好用,但是被坏人破解后,就不能再用了。同理,选择哈希算法的时候,安全性永远是最重要的。

哈希的边界和挑战

当然,哈希技术也不是完美无缺的。尽管它提供了一种保护机制,但有时也可能被利用。一些人可能会试图利用哈希碰撞攻击,制造出两个不同的输入对应同一个哈希值。这样的情况虽然少见,但在理论上是可能的。就如同你在解密法庭档案时,遇到了一份假文件,跟真实文件的哈希值一样,你会面临判断的难题。

所以,加密货币社区一直在研发和测试更先进的哈希算法,来提高安全性。技术的更新换代也是为了防止攻击者轻易找到漏洞。

如何在加密货币世界中应用哈希技术?

如果你是个对加密货币充满好奇的新手,了解哈希就好像要上路之前,先看清楚地图。买卖加密货币的过程中,选定一个可靠的钱包非常重要。有些钱包会用哈希值来保护你的私钥,防止被恶意软件窃取。想要在交易过程中对安全性多一份保障,使用有良好声誉的钱包就不会错。

而且在进行交易时,哈希值也让你可以追溯交易的来源,当你看到一笔交易的哈希值时,可以直接通过区块链浏览器查询到这笔交易的详细信息。就像你在网上购物,能看到每一步发货状态,通过哈希你能轻松了解交易流程,增加对平台的信任感。

关于未来的思考

迈入2023年,加密货币行业在不断演进,技术创新也是充满了挑战和机遇。有专家预测,未来的加密货币将会更加安全、快速,哈希技术依然是支撑其安全性的重要基础。在这个快速发展的领域,我们可以看到人工智能、区块链的契合点,智能合约也将可能运用更多的哈希算法,形成更安全的生态环境。

这时候,作为一个普通用户,除了提升自己的技术能力,了解更深奥的知识,也可以多关注相关的行业动态,跟进最新的技术和趋势。就像你总要跟上潮流,才能穿着最时尚的衣服一样,跟技术走,才不容易掉队嘛。

总结一下

虽然今天我们讨论的哈希听上去像是个技术名词,但其实它在加密货币中扮演着不可或缺的角色。它不仅让我们的交易更加安全,也帮助我们保持数据的完整性。这些技术的背后,支撑的是整个区块链的安全基石。从未来来看,哈希的进步依然值得我们期待。

希望本次聊的内容能让你对哈希有更深入了解,发生点共鸣。如果你有任何问题或者想法,随时可以找我一起讨论哦!